My wedding-dress site needs a full SEO tune-up so future brides find us first when they search online. The project covers every layer of optimisation—from cleaning up on-page elements to strengthening authority off-site and ironing out technical quirks that slow the store down.

Current situation
• The catalogue is live on WordPress with WooCommerce.
• Product descriptions, blog articles and images are in place, but rankings and organic traffic are soft compared with competitors.
• No structured keyword plan exists yet, and I have not tackled local or international targeting in any organised way.

Scope of work
I want a specialist to audit the site, create a data-backed keyword strategy around bridal gowns and related accessories, and then implement the fixes. That includes polishing metadata, headings and internal links, boosting page speed, adding schema markup, crafting fresh content where gaps appear, and developing a sustainable off-page plan (quality backlinks, mentions, digital PR). If local SEO for bridal boutiques and fitting services will bring gains, please fold that into the roadmap.

Deliverables
– Complete audit report with prioritised action list
– Keyword matrix (search volume, difficulty, intent) and content calendar
– Implementation of on-page improvements across category, product and blog pages
– Technical fixes documented and applied (crawl errors resolved, Core Web Vitals improved, XML sitemap & robots.txt optimised)
– Off-page strategy with initial link-building executed and outreach templates supplied
– Progress benchmarks and simple tracking sheet so I can see ranking and traffic changes over the first three months

Acceptance criteria
I’ll consider the job complete once priority pages appear on page one for the agreed primary keywords, organic sessions show a clear upward trend, and all technical issues flagged in the initial audit test as resolved.

Please keep your workflow transparent, note any third-party tools you plan to use (SEMrush, Ahrefs, Screaming Frog, etc.), and schedule brief check-ins as milestones are met.
